Sellwood Community CenterWhat’s to Love: Established in 1920, The Sellwood Community Center remains an important fixture in the neighborhood.  While a bit worse for wear, fans of Sellwood’s small-town-feel will ultimately enjoy the space.  The Center offers a plethora of programs throughout the year and a day camp program in the summer.  This small space has plenty to offer!

Sellwood Community CenterCheck-out their website (link below) for more information about their programs.  We just happened to drop-in to their “Messy Art” class, which was reasonably priced!  The folks running the class were excellent with the kids and setup various project stations.

Messy Art at Sellwood Community CenterThere is a brand new (albeit small) playstructure outside the center that is perfect for toddlers and/or small children.  Inside, you’ll find a nice air hockey table, bumper pool and ping pong.  It’s free to play!  There are special open-playtime hours where they open the gymnasium for free play.  This is a good time to let the kids cut loose a bit.  The staff members are friendly, and you’ll enjoy the neighborly feel of this place.

Sellwood Community Center PlaystructureCaveats:  It was established in 1920, and it’s still in the same building.  Obviously, it is a bit run down and small, but it fits well with the surrounding community.

Distance from Portland:  Within 3 miles of downtown Portland

Recommended Ages:  Offers programs for all ages!

Parental Stress Factor: Very low stress community center.

Physical Difficulty:  Not difficult.  The building is not handicap accessible.

Family Fun Factor:  “Family Fun” is probably in the low to medium range.  Of course, that doesn’t mean the family can’t have fun here.  It simply means that most programs target specific age ranges.

Pet Friendly:  No dogs

Weather Considerations:  Great for rainy days!

Sellwood Community Center - Summer ProgramInsider Info:  The Center is in the heart of Sellwood, which means biking access via the Springwater Corridor Trail, New Seasons Market, Spielwerk Toy Store, Sellwood Park, and much, much more!

FYI – The Center will accept registration over the phone with a credit/debit card.  If it’s a class and you want to enter after it started, they will probably pro-rate the price.
